初学Web Service,有几个问题高不清楚,问问大家
1、Web Service和XML Web Service 是什么关系?
   我看见一些资料讲XML Web Service  的,都是将XML 和Web Service单独讲的。不知道这两者有什么关系。
2、Web Service好像是客户机都可以调用的组件,那么既然任何人都可以调用,如何保证服务器的安全呢?
3、winform能使用Web Service吗?如果能,是不是就可以用Web Service实现多层应用呢?
4、帮忙提供一些好的学习资料!谢谢!

解决方案 »

  1.   

    1、Web Service的返回值都是采用XML格式的,这是否为Web Service称XML Web Service的原因,我也不知道。
    2、客户机都可以调用,但你的Web Service可以加进请求识别,使非法请求无法进行。
    3、winform能调用,可以用XMLHTTP来调用Web Service
      

  2.   

    1、不知道XML Web Service2、Web Service也许有他的认证策略吧,或者你可以再调用WebService指定用户名和密码。3、winform也可以使用Web Service,是的,可以实现4、Google是一个大平台,呵呵
      

  3.   

    1。Web Service和XML Web Service 其实是一种东西。
    2。可以提供保护验证的。
    3。winform可以使用Web Service,但并不是用Web Service才能实现多层
    4。资料太多了,
    建议先学习Web Service到底是干什么的?什么时候适合用。